Understanding Aluminum Spreading Process

When diving into the realm of light weight aluminum spreading, an essential facet to understanding is the complex process included in transforming liquified light weight aluminum right into strong items. The process starts with the melting of light weight aluminum in a heating system at temperature levels exceeding 1200 ° F, transforming it right into a molten state ready for casting. When molten, the aluminum is put into a pre-designed mold dental caries, which determines the shape and characteristics of the last product. The liquified light weight aluminum is left to cool and strengthen within the mold, an essential action that determines the top quality and precision of the spreading.

Different Kinds Of Aluminum Casting

Light weight aluminum casting incorporates a selection of techniques that are tailored to particular producing demands and needs. The various kinds of light weight aluminum casting techniques include die casting, sand casting, investment spreading, irreversible mold and mildew spreading, and constant casting.

Die casting is a highly efficient process that involves injecting liquified metal into a steel mold and mildew under high stress. It is frequently utilized for mass production of small to medium-sized parts with outstanding surface coating and dimensional precision. Sand casting, on the various other hand, is an extra standard technique where a pattern is utilized to create a dental caries in a sand mold and mildew, into which the liquified metal is poured.

Financial investment spreading, also known as lost-wax spreading, is an accuracy read review casting technique that can create elaborate forms with high precision. Irreversible mold casting makes use of reusable molds made from steel or cast iron to create regular components. Continuous casting is made use of for generating light weight aluminum in a continuous manner, normally for large production processes. Each sort of aluminum casting uses one-of-a-kind benefits and is selected based on aspects such as expense, manufacturing quantity, and component intricacy.

Aspects to Think About in Aluminum Casting

For high-volume production runs, processes like die spreading or permanent mold and mildew casting are often liked due to their ability to swiftly produce huge quantities of components. On the other hand, for reduced volume needs or prototypes, sand spreading or investment casting might be a lot more appropriate options, as they offer higher adaptability and lower tooling prices.

When picking an aluminum casting technique,Component complexity is one more critical aspect to take into consideration. Intricate parts with intricate geometries may call for a much more complex spreading process, such as lost wax casting, to precisely replicate great information. Less complex parts, on the other hand, can often be successfully generated using easier spreading methods like sand casting or pass away spreading.

Price factors to consider likewise play a considerable duty in the decision-making process. While die spreading might supply high-speed production capacities, it usually needs costly tooling, making it better for large manufacturing volumes where my website the tooling expenses can be amortized over lots of parts. Sand casting, on the other hand, might be a much more cost-efficient choice for smaller manufacturing runs because of its lower tooling costs and versatility.
